I just got home and am pretty tired, but what a fantastic two days I have had with my son. Grabbed the camping gear, power auger, ice cube, food, and Vexilar and headed for Deep Creek Monday afternoon. Even though it is easy to walk into Deep with all the gear crap; sometimes you wonder if its worth it[Wink] Got set up by 4:00 PM, and got right into the fish in 7-12 feet of water and 5-6 inches of ice. The ice is not continuously thick, watch your step, as I did not fish at my typical spot. Pink Paddlebugs and my own personal pink/chartreuse combination jig tipped with crawler worked magic on the good sized bows of Deep. Fishing slowed at 5:30pm, but picked up at 7:00 pm and went well until 8:30 pm. I love lantern fishing!

Turned the lantern off at 9:00 pm and had the galaxy to myself; called my son out of the tent and we reviewed star constellations. Went to sleep with coyotes howling all around us.

Surprisenly slept until 7:00 am, and got my warm clothes on quick. From 7:10 am until 11:30 it was fast fishing, there was not a second that I was not doing something; I had to remind myself to eat at 11:00 am (breakfast.) best moments was four fish on at one time, and my son iced three fish in the 16'- 17' range one after another. Even though it slowed down at 11:30 this gave us a chance to rest, however, it was not the end of the excitement. In the next hour we probably only iced three fish, but two were are biggest at 18'. One gave me a 5 minute fight and gave my reel quite the work out; we put it back for another lucky one to catch[Smile]

Fishing picked up at 2:30 we ran out of crawlers and only had mealies. We looked at each other and new it was possible a 100 fish trip. By 5:00 pm just over 24 hours on the ice we did it! Our average fish was probably 14' We did keep two limits, most of which were deep hooked; I actually love these fish out of the cold water of Deep. Just got done filleting and noticed 1/3 had the small black parasites on the inside of the skin; not like last year, when I thought there were more.

Some of you may think I am nuts to camp on the ice and I see very few do it; mostly scouts. I love it and every time I do it I have a solid lifetime memory with my son. Please note I go out very prepared, probably too prepared, but it is worth it!

Deep Creek I would recommend in a second. Bring your family and go early. Fish are above average size, and it is not uncommon for a little one to pull out a 18' fish. Hope all your fishing adventures were good ones.
